What is Easycall Communications Philippines Inc's Income from Continuing Operations?
Income from Continuing Operations
12.5m PHP

Based on the financial report for Dec 31, 2023, Easycall Communications Philippines Inc's Income from Continuing Operations amounts to 12.5m PHP.

What is Easycall Communications Philippines Inc's Income from Continuing Operations growth rate?
Income from Continuing Operations CAGR 5Y
-26%

Over the last year, the Income from Continuing Operations growth was -64%. The average annual Income from Continuing Operations growth rates for Easycall Communications Philippines Inc have been 32% over the past three years , -26% over the past five years .
